Three people shot early Sunday morning, CMPD investigates

Police investigate homicide after three people shot, one killed, in north Charlotte Police investigate homicide after three people shot, one killed, in north Charlotte By Kristi O Connor | January 24, 2021 at 7:31 AM EST - Updated January 24 at 11:42 PM CHARLOTTE, N.C. (WBTV) - Charlotte Mecklenburg Police are investigating a homicide after three people were shot, and one of them died, early Sunday morning. Officers responded to a call on the 4000 block of Merlane Drive in north Charlotte just before 12:30 a.m. Merlane Drive is off West Sugar Creek Road. Officers found two people with gunshot wounds. Medic pronounced one victim, identified as Jamias Lowon Shropshire, dead at the scene. The other victim is expected to be OK.

CMPD: Second Suspect Arrested For Murder After A Deadly Shooting Near UNCC Campus

WCCB Charlotte s CW January 20, 2021 The Latest (1/20/21): Charlotte-Mecklenburg detectives have charged a second suspect in connection to a deadly shooting that happened near the UNC Charlotte campus in early November. After a continued investigation, police identified 22-year-old Azariel Araque as a suspect in the Xavier Adams homicide case and warrants were issued for his arrest. Police say Araque was arrested Tuesday in Lexington, North Carolina, with the assistance of CMPD’s Violent Criminal Apprehension Team (VCAT). Following an interview, Araque was transferred to the custody of the Mecklenburg County Sheriff’s Office and charged with Murder, Robbery with a Dangerous Weapon, and Accessory After the Fact to Murder, according to CMPD.
